Starting the Chainsaw
WARNING: Do not start the engine whilst the chainsaw hangs from
one hand. This is very dangerous as the chain (19) may come in contact
with your body.
1. Fill the fuel and oil tanks respectively per previous instructions and ensure
both caps are secure. Remove the bar cover (30).
2. Lift the on/off switch (4) to the “On position (Fig T). Make sure the front
guard / chain brake (12) is on when starting for safety by pulling it firmly
towards the front of the chainsaw until a click is heard. (Some generous
force can be used as this is a firm operation and will require the operator to
move the guard firmly) (Fig C).
3. When the machine is cold,rst pull out the choke
control (9) to the fully extended position (also as
indicated by the picture on the chainsaw above the
choke control (9) (Fig U).
Engage the throttle lock switch (5) by fully depressing the safety lever (2)
and then fully squeeze the throttle trigger (3). Press the throttle lock switch
(5) inward and at the same time slowly release
the throttle trigger (3). The throttle lock switch
(5) will remain engaged (Fig V).
NOTE: Point 3 is not required if the engine is
warm or is being restarted.
4. Hold the chainsaw securely on the ground and
pull vigorously on the recoil starter (10). (Fig W)
Repeat (up to 15 times for first time operation)
until the engine “kicks” (attempts to start).
